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
index.doc
Скачиваний:
96
Добавлен:
21.05.2015
Размер:
1.53 Mб
Скачать

Семинарское занятие №3. Тема: Проектирование базы данных.

ДЕ 7. Базы данных.

Этапы проектирования и создания базы данных. Построение информационно-логической модели данных.

Информационные объекты. Выделение информационных объектов предметной области. Связи информационных объектов. Типы связей информационных объектов: один к одному, один ко многим, многие ко многим. Определение связей между информационными объектами.

Предметная область. Восприятие, абстрагирование, изучение и описание предметной области. Информационные потребности пользователей. Изучение и описание информационных потребностей пользователей. Инфологический аспект проектирования. Датологический аспект проектирования. Этап один к одному, один ко многим, многие ко многим. Задачи инфологического этапа проектирования базы данных. Свойства и связи объектов. Структуризация знаний о предметной области.

Этап датологического проектирования. Семантика данных. Естественные и формализованные языки проектирования. Инфологическое и датологическое проектирование. Выбор СУБД. Логическое и физическое проектирование. Задачи логического этапа проектирования. Задачи физического этапа проектирования. Концептуальная инфологическая модель и концептуальная датологическая модель. Внешняя инфологическая модель, внешняя датологическая модель и внутренняя датологическая модель.

Структурные элементы базы данных. Понятие первичного и вторичного ключей.

Литература: 7, 14, 16 – 21, 23, 30, 37, 38.

Дополнительная литература: 8

Семинарское занятие №4. Тема: Создание новой базы данных. Создание схемы данных.

ДЕ 7. Базы данных.

Создание файла базы данных. Окно файла новой базы данных. Окно базы данных. Создание таблицы базы данных. Определение структуры новой таблицы в режиме Конструктора. Определение полей таблицы: имена полей, типы данных. Общие свойства поля. Тип элемента управления. Определение первичного ключа. Сохранение таблицы. Создание новой таблицы в режиме Таблицы. Создание таблицы с помощью Мастера таблиц. Непосредственный ввод данных в таблицу. Макет таблицы. Технология создания таблиц на примере базы данных “Учебный процесс”: создание структуры таблицы, определение типов и свойств полей, определение составного первичного ключа, ввод данных, размещение объектов OLE, ввод логически связанных записей.

Взаимосвязи таблиц. Обеспечение целостности данных. Каскадное обновление и удаление связанных записей. Создание схемы данных. Включение таблиц в схему данных. Создание связей между таблицами. Ввод и корректировка данных во взаимосвязанных таблицах. Отображение записей подчиненных таблиц в главной.

Литература: 7, 14, 16 – 21, 23, 30, 37, 38.

Дополнительная литература: 8.

Семинарское занятие №5.

Тема: Ввод и корректировка данных во взаимосвязанных таблицах.

Модификация структуры базы данных.

ДЕ 7. Базы данных.

Модификация структуры базы данных. Изменение структуры таблиц. Изменение схемы данных. Технология создания схемы данных на примере базы данных “Учебный процесс”: включение таблиц в схему данных, определение связей между таблицами схемы данных, проверка поддержания целостности в базе данных. Автоматизированный анализ заполненных таблиц средства Access.

Литература: 7, 14, 16 – 21, 23, 30, 37, 38.

Дополнительная литература: 8.

Семинарское занятие №6.

Тема: Разработка форм. Технология разработки однотабличной формы.

ДЕ 7. Базы данных.

Форма – диалоговый графический интерфейс пользователя для работы с базой данных. Технология загрузки базы данных с использованием форм. Последовательность загрузки таблиц базы данных. Этапы загрузки базы данных и проектирования форм. Основы создания однотабличных форм. Конструирование формы: области и элементы формы в режиме Конструктора, Панели инструментов Конструктора форм и Форматирования, Панель элементов, переход в режим Конструктора форм, Мастера создания форм. Технология разработки однотабличной формы. Проектирование однотабличной формы. Создание однотабличной формы: создание в режиме Автоформы, редактирование формы. Работа с данными таблиц в режиме формы.

Литература: 7, 14, 16 – 21, 23, 30, 37, 38.

Дополнительная литература: 8.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]